When an event arrives from a probe, the event is owned by the nobody user unless ownership of the event has been assigned to a specific user. Users with appropriate privileges can take ownership of events throughout the problem lifecycle, or assign events to a specific user or group.
The OwnerUID and OwnerGID columns provide this capability to work as an individual or as a member of a team. (The OwnerUID column holds the Tivoli Netcool/OMNIbus user ID of the owner of the event, and the OwnerGID column holds the group ID.)
As soon as an event is owned by a user, only that person or a user with higher privileges can modify the event. If an event is assigned to a group, the OwnerUID is reassigned to the nobody user. After an event is assigned to a group, only a member of that group or a user with higher privileges can modify the event.
